Issue #201
Empacotamento do noosfero para lançamento da release
Tags do noosfero
Core
TAG: 1.3-0+spb1 https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ero/commits/1.3-0+spb1
plugin software_communities
TAG: 1.1.5 https://softwarepublico.gov.br/gitlab/softwarepublico/mpog_software/commits/1.1.4
plugin gov_user
TAG: 1.0.2
https://softwarepublico.gov.br/gitlab/softwarepublico/gov_user/commits/1.0.2
tarball: https://softwarepublico.gov.br/gitlab/softwarepublico/gov_user/repository/archive.tar.gz?ref=1.0.2
SPB migrations
TAG: 1.2.1
spb migrations : https://softwarepublico.gov.br/gitlab/softwarepublico/spb_migrations/commits/1.2.1
SPB theme
Tag v1.2.2
O seguinte link direciona para o archive: https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ero-spb-theme/repository/archive.zip?ref=v1.2.0
E esse para a visualização do conteúdo da tag: https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ero-spb-theme/commits/v1.2.0
A noosfero-spb-theme deve estar dentro da pasta de temas do noosfero, noosfero/public/designs/themes.
-
Reassigned to @davidcarlos
-
Reassigned to @alessandrocb
-
@davidcarlos, @tallysmartins e @thiago precisamos ver como proceder para este empacotamento. Creio que teremos que prioriza-lo. Thiago e Tallys, qual a previsão de vocês para congelar? Tem algo que podemos trabalhar em paralelo?
-
@rodrigo Eu e o @ricardogtx fizemos alguns testes para nos habituar ao processo de empacotamento do noosfero essa semana. Seria ideal que o upstream congelasse o desenvolvimento até amanhã para podermos focar na resolução dessa issue e evitar maiores problemas durante a semana.
-
Recebemos 1 merge request no core de volta que foi preciso fazer muitas modificações, estamos quase fechando.
Penso que ao menos os plugins do noosfero vamos fechar até terça.
O problema maior ainda é a API que não vai entrar na master do noosfero até terça.
Terei notícias na terça.
-
Atualizando, basicamente eu o @arthurmde e o marcos ronaldo estamos corrigindo os utlimos testes quebrados da API.
Ja também acabamos as refatorações dos plugins, amanhã vou ver se está tudo ok.
Eu me comprometo a reforçar o time de devops caso precisem.
-
@rodrigo e @davidcarlos, hoje conversei com @thiago e o @tallysmartins e eles me confirmaram que hoje congelariam o noosfero e tudo estaria ok para o empacotamento, porém isso só deveria ocorrer no fim da tarde, horário que não estou mais no LAPPIS. Amanhã, 10/09 estarei quase o dia inteiro no LAPPIS e devo começar o empacotamento das dependências do noosfero. Combinei com o @thiago para que ele reforce o meu pareamento com o @ricardogtx na sexta para que possamos terminar tudo a tempo. Caso seja extremamente necessário, eu e o @thiago nos compremetemos a ir no sábado para o LAPPIS.
-
Pessoal, como eu expliquei, estamos dependentes de 2 merges serem aceitos no core.
No que diz a nossa parte está praticamente pronto, lembrem-se diferentemente do colab ou plugins, nós não podemos fazer merge de coisas do core do noosfero, logo precisamos ter paciência, principalmente em relação a API que hoje eu fechei os últimos testes quebrados e conversei com o diguliu, ele disse que assim que migrar as coisas do portal ele vai ver o merge da api, a daniela também ja está vendo o merge da branch de avaliação de organizações.
Precisamos de calma nesse momento, eu ja me comprometi a ajudar o @alessandrocb e o @ricardogtx no empacotamento do noosfero e se for preciso ficamos o sábado todo para isso (mais um sábado).
O esforço do time do noosfero está em 100% (assim como todas as outras equipes) e mesmo assim ainda falta alguns detalhes de design e traduções, são detalhes mas tem que ser feito.
Logo vamos ter tudo pronto p/ gerar a tag, mas fica difícil de dar um dia e falar que está tudo OK pelos problemas que tivemos, mas já chegamos a um estado de 90% das coisas, os testes dos plugins estão OK, os testes da API e da Organization Rattings também, o que falta? Alguns ajustes pedido pela equipe de design (vamos fazer apenas os ajustes críticos para r4) e gerar/corrigir traduções. Creio que o mais complicado ja foi, mas ainda temos dependência de fora, que já estão atribuidos aos sêniors.
Abraços galera, vlw a compreensão =D
-
@thiago @alessandrocb @ricardogtx continuem nessa pegada mesmo. Parafraseando Aristóteles "Bem começado, metade feito." Não adianta nada a gente correr com as coisas e mais na frente ter que parar o empacotamento devido a algum problema no upstream.
Gogo time.
-
Pessoal, fechamos os plugins =)
1 branch do core foi feita o merge (organiztions_merge)
Unica dependência nossa agora é a API (core)
Ja podemos empacotar os plugins na sexta feira \o/
Vou ajudar nesse processo, vou fazer sexta de manha os merges, gerar as tags e etc.
Obrigado pela compreensão e o espírito de equipe, vocês confiaram na gente e finalmente terminamos.
agora é devops na veia!
-
MERGEEEEEEEEEDDDDDDDDD vou passar as tags p/ os senhores =)
-
@rodrigo @davidcarlos @alessandrocb @paulohtfs @ricardogtx Eu atualizei as tags dos plugins gov_user e software_communities com bugfixes
logo a tag subiu 0.0.1 a que era 1.0 agora é 1.0.1 a que era 1.1 agora é 1.1.1
-
@rodrigo @thiago @davidcarlos só pra confirmar! Só gerar os pacotes e subir pra uma maquina com acesso de todos.. e se possivel disponibilizar os pacotes pra gente instalar local também. Att
Noosfero -> Tag 1.2.2+SPB4 GovUser -> 1.0.1 Software Communities -> 1.1.1 Tema SPB -> v1.2.1
-
E não precisa empacotar de novo o Noosfero Deps, utilizem esse último do sábado... precisam refazer somente o Noosfero em si e os plugins + tema
-
@tallysmartins, @thiago e @diguliu estamos prontos para realizar o empacotamento. @diguliu podemos proceder com o empacotamento? Lembro que faltava bater o martelo naquela questão do javascript mimificado.
-
@lucianopc @rodrigo @thiago creio que agora fechamos as modificações com bugs pesados que quebrassem alguma coisa.. Acho que está tudo ok, pronto pra empacotar e a gente rodar as migrações dos blocos! Go go time! :)
Noosfero(1.2.5+spb), GovUser(1.0.2), SoftwareCommunities(1.1.3), TemaSPB(v1.2.2)
-
atenção pessoal, todas as nossas tags dos plugins e do core estão atualizadas!
-
Status changed to closed
-
@rodrigo vamos utilziar essa issue para atualizar as novas tags da r4 ?
Noosfero core: https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ero/commits/1.3.1+spb1
Plugins:
Software_communities https://softwarepublico.gov.br/gitlab/softwarepublico/mpog_software/commits/1.1.6
gov_user https://softwarepublico.gov.br/gitlab/softwarepublico/gov_user/commits/1.0.3
spb_migrations https://softwarepublico.gov.br/gitlab/softwarepublico/spb_migrations/commits/1.2.2
-
Segue também a nova tag para empacotamento do Front-end.
https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ero-spb-theme/commits/v1.2.4
-
Status changed to reopened
-
@rodrigo @davidcarlos @maxalmeida
as novas tags do noosfero:
noosfero core: https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ero/commits/1.3.1+spb2
software_communities https://softwarepublico.gov.br/gitlab/softwarepublico/mpog_software/commits/1.1.7
Gov_user manteve a tag antiga. https://softwarepublico.gov.br/gitlab/softwarepublico/gov_user/commits/1.0.3
spb_migrations manteve a antiga: https://softwarepublico.gov.br/gitlab/softwarepublico/spb_migrations/commits/1.2.2
14:09 @arthurjahn @alexandre : a tag do front https://softwarepublico.gov.br/gitlab/softwarepublico/noosfero-spb-theme/commits/v1.2.4.1
-
Status changed to closed